Transaction 1573bc0766ee957de49a16f8d3f21c97aae526387a77b6836c39e86b0cf69c1b

1 Input
2 Outputs
  • 1573bc0766ee957de49a16f8d3f21c97aae526387a77b6836c39e86b0cf69c1b:0
  • value  4954009
    address  37SgNiGWQZCUfXmuH4k95q8EynsoXpEc71
  • 1573bc0766ee957de49a16f8d3f21c97aae526387a77b6836c39e86b0cf69c1b:1
  • value  119629604
    address  3JYezNWqw9xnwwP82Cnuv2nm8aCsDk6duJ